> Bug description:
> The tg3 broadcom network driver that binds with chipset 5762 goes offline and unable to recover (even with tg3 watchdog timeout) when network transmit is under high load. Call trace:
> https://launchpadlibrarian.net/204185480/dmesg
>
> When this happens, only a reboot would be able to fix it. Sometimes,
> however, bringing the interface offline and online (via ifconfig)
> would recover networking. I've also tested with the latest tg3 driver
> (dec 2014 version) and networking is still problematic. I have also
> disabled TSO, GSO etc... with ethtool and the bug still surfaces.
> This bug may be related to the integrated Firmware.
>
> Here is the procedure to replicate the issue because it is hard to
> replicate it under moderate network load.
>
> 1. Bootup a machine with a broadcom 5762 NIC (ie. HP DeskElite 705) using a Ubuntu/Kubunu Live CD 14.04-15.04.
> 2. from another machine: start 5 sessions, repetitively copy (scp with public key authentication) a 70 meg file back and forth to the tg3 machine in each session. (not sure if this is necessary)
> 3. create a 1GB file on the tg3 machine, with something like dd if=/dev/urandom of=/my/test/file bs=1024 count=$((1024*1000))
> 4. from another machine: repetitively scp copy that 1GB file from the tg3 machine. This can be done with something like:
>
> while [ 0 ]; do
> scp -i /my/scp/private.key <email address hidden>:/my/test/file /tmp
> done;
>
> Networking will mostly goes offline in about 10-30 minutes.
>
> WORKAROUND: Add udev rule to make the changes permanent in /etc/udev/rules.d/80-tg3-fix.rules :
> ACTION=="add", SUBSYSTEM=="net", ATTRS{vendor}=="0x14e4", ATTRS{device}=="0x1687", RUN+="/sbin/ethtool -K %k highdma off"
